Author: Enrique Arrondo We provide an elementary proof of the Hartshorne-Serre correspondence for constructing vector bundles from local complete intersection subschemes of codimension two. This will be done, as in the correspondence of hypersurfaces and line bundles, by patching together local determinantal equations in order to produce sections of a vector bundle.

This is the second part of a series of papers devoted to develop Homotopical Algebraic Geometry. We start by defining and studying generalizations of standard notions of linear and commutative algebra in an abstract monoidal model category, such as derivations, etale and smooth maps, flat and projective modules, etc. We then use the theory of stacks over model categories introduced in \cite{hagI} in order to define a general notion of geometric stack over a base symmetric monoidal model category C, and prove that this notion satisfies the expected properties. The rest of the paper consists in specializing C to several different contexts. First of all, when C=k-Mod is the category of modules over a ring k, with the trivial model structure, we show that our notion gives back the algebraic n-stacks of C. Simpson. Then we set C=sk-Mod, the model category of simplicial k-modules, and obtain this way a notion of geometric derived stacks which are the main geometric objects of Derived Algebraic Geometry. We give several examples of derived version of classical moduli stacks, as for example the derived stack of local systems on a space, of algebra structures over an operad, of flat bundles on a projective complex manifold, etc. Finally, we present the cases where C=(k) is the model category of unbounded complexes of modules over a char 0 ring k, and C=Sp^{\Sigma} the model category of symmetric spectra. In these two contexts, called respectively Complicial and Brave New Algebraic Geometry, we give some examples of geometric stacks such as the stack of associative dg-algebras, the stack of dg-categories, and a geometric stack constructed using topological modular forms.
